Pain-Language Engagers
Pain-based LinkedIn prospecting with rigorous pain-vs-solution discipline. You (the
agent) generate pain-language keywords from the product/pain intake; deterministic scripts
find posts EXPRESSING the pain, drop vendor/announcement/self-promo/hiring/listicle noise,
capture the post author (highest intent) + engagers, enrich them, and score each with a
pain × ICP × role model that weights authors above engagers and stronger pain matches
higher. Every lead is auditable: it carries matched_pain_terms[], role, and a
scoring_breakdown.
When to use
- "Find leads complaining about [problem]." / "Find people discussing problems we solve."
- "LinkedIn pain-based prospecting."

Pipeline (engager → qualified-lead engine)
search_pain_posts.py → extract_engagers.py → enrich_apollo.py → score_icp.py → dedup_history.py
(pain-filtered) (author+engagers) (Apollo) (pain×ICP×role) (cross-run)
Step 0 — generate keywords (you, the agent)
From product_pain (what you solve, who feels it, how they complain), generate ~15–25
pain-language phrases a frustrated operator would actually type — NOT solution/category
keywords (those attract builders/VCs). Also produce an ICP config and an optional pain
regex. Start from a shipped tuned set in configs/ (pain.ops-drudgery.json,
pain.support-overwhelm.json, pain.data-quality.json, + icp.ops-finance-buyers.json —
see "Quick start with example configs"), or the lighter scripts/pain_terms.example.json /
scripts/icp.example.json.

Runs the Apify actor async with poll + cost gate, then applies pain_filter.py: keeps
posts matching pain terms/regex, drops "excited to announce", "we just launched", "proud
to", hiring posts, listicles, funding news. No APIFY_API_TOKEN → emits a keyless
site:linkedin.com/posts web-search plan you run, then re-filter with pain_filter.py.

Captures the author as a lead (role=author, highest intent — they wrote the pain) plus
reactors/commenters (role=engager), deduped by profile URL. --source auto picks Apify
(APIFY_API_TOKEN) → PhantomBuster (PHANTOMBUSTER_API_KEY + --engagers-agent-id, LI_AT
on the phantom) → Playwright. The Playwright path emits a run plan for:

Two-phase Apollo → (A) org-resolve a bare company name to its primary domain (cached per
employer), then (B) People Match keyed by name + domain → {title, seniority, company, company_domain, company_size, industry, email?} — domain seeding lifts the hit rate on
authors/engagers who arrive name + headline only. No APOLLO_API_KEY → leads pass
through profile-only (unenriched). Optional DROPCONTACT_API_KEY gives an email fallback when
Apollo reveals none.

0–100 score + tier A/B/C. Intent model: author (+70) >> engager (+35), more
matched_pain_terms → higher, comment > reaction. Exclude-title / competitor = hard
disqualifier (fit 0). Emits scoring_breakdown per lead.

Drops leads already surfaced in prior runs (workspace CSV; mirrors to Supabase when
SUPABASE_URL+SUPABASE_KEY set), appends survivors.
Step 6 — final review (you, the agent)
Review new_leads.json: confirm each tier-A lead's matched_pain_terms + role justify
the score, draft pain-anchored outreach (quote their actual complaint), return the table.
